 * I have two WordPress blogs set up on the one hosting account, and sharing the
   same database.
 * [http://mysite.com/ac](http://mysite.com/ac) and [http://mysite.com/bm](http://mysite.com/bm)
 * What I’d love to be able to do is to have posts of certain categories shared 
   between blogs ie, if I post to the ‘ac’ blog under category ‘fun’ then the post
   will also appear in the ‘bm’ blog, or if I post in the ‘bm’ blog with category‘
   work’, have the post appear in the ‘ac’ blog.
 * Is this at all possible? At present I’m having to re-key the posts into each 
   blog, so it would cut down the workload significantly if I could set something
   like this up.
 * Although both blogs share the same database, they have differnet table prefixes‘
   ac_’ and ‘bm_’
 * Any help duly appreciated

 * >Is this at all possible?
    Sure, it’s possible. Its just a matter of how well
   you know your SQL. Modify the post selection queries to join in the result of
   the query of the other tables and that should be that. You might have an order
   problem that you need to watch out for if the query engine doesn’t resort the
   joined tables. And you might have some wierd results if your user IDs don’t match
   up, but it’s possible.
 * Frankly, I don’t know if it will be worth your effort. You’ll have to, amoung
   other things make sure that you change the autoincrement values for one of the
   blogs so that the IDs for the posts are unique and I’m sure there are several
   places where the posts are pulled in unique manners (RSS feeds for example) that
   will have to change too.
 * It might just be easier to copy and paste the posts.
